Parallelogram
This shape has been constructed so that when the vertices A, B and D are moved, it is always a parallelogram.
Try moving the vertices, what changes? What stays the same?
Now draw the diagonals by selecting the segment tool and left-clicking on A and C and then B and D.
Select the point tool and put a point, E, on the intersection point of the two diagonals.
Use the distance tool to check that for any parallelogram, the diagonals bisect each other.
